COVID vax clinic for youths on Saturday

WAKEFIELD — The Board of Health will be holding a joint COVID vaccination clinic for Melrose and Wakefield students ages 5 to 11 on Saturday, November 20, from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. The clinic will be at the Galvin Middle School in the main lobby and Learning Commons by the main entrance.

Warrior volleyball run ends in Round of 16

WAKEFIELD huddles up before set three in Billerica. (Dan Pawlowski Photo)

 

By DAN PAWLOWSKI

BILLERICA — The best season in Wakefield volleyball history came to end on Monday night in Billerica as the 20th-seeded Warriors fell to the 4th-seeded Indians 3-0 in Division 2’s Round of 16.
